Today I watched the movie Ghost Game, an old horror movie that is alot of fun, despite the stupidity behind the premise.
This movie is about a group of college graduates who go out for a camping trip at a lake, after hanging out they discover a board game that is a little more than they asked for. After 2 deaths, they find that there is much more riding on the game than they originally anticipated. The survivors now try to find a way to finish the game, and get off the island.
